This cardigan is worked in one piece starting from the top and working down, then joining to make the sleeves and edging. Keep it simple or make it fun with the included appliques.
Infos :
Size chart - Preemie Chest 13" Positive ease 1-2" Sleeve length 7 Length 7 Yarnage 220m. Newborn Chest 14" Positive ease 1-2" Sleeve length 8 Length 8 Yarnage 240m. 0-3 Months Chest 16" Positive ease 1-2" Sleeve length 9 Length 9 Yarnage 260m. 3-6 Months Chest 18" Positive ease 1-2" Sleeve length 10 Length 10 Yarnage 320m. 6-12 Months Chest 20" Positive ease 1-2" Sleeve length 11.5 Length 11.5 Yarnage 380m. 1-2 Years Chest 22" Positive ease 1-2" Sleeve length 13.5 Length 12.5 Yarnage 450m. 3-4 Years Chest 23" Positive ease 1-2" Sleeve length 15 Length 14 Yarnage 550m.
— Abbreviations :
Info :
Written in English US terms with abbreviations for UK. sc = single crochet (double crochet in UK). hdc = half double crochet (half treble in UK). dc = double crochet (treble crochet UK). ch = chain. dec = decrease (crochet 2 stitches together). inc = increase (crochet 2 stitches into the same stitch). * * = repeat between. [ ] = in the same stitch.
— Materials :
Info :
dk weight 3 yarn. 4mm hook. 2-4 mm hooks for appliques. 4-6 x 15mm buttons.
— Gauge Square :
Info :
With a 4mm hook 9 sc x 9 rows = 2" x 2"

— Adding a shell Edging :
Info :
Complete the cardigan and button bands as normal.
Info :
The Shell edging requires multiples of 6 stitches + 1. I included 3 stitches at the edging at each side, if you don't have this do a row of single crochet (double UK) first and add stitches to get the right amount.
Info :
With the right side facing, join yarn to the bottom right of the cardigan. Ch1, sc in the same, *skip 2, 5 dc in the next, skip 2, sc in the next* repeat to the end.
Info :
Ch1 and sc in the same, skip the rest of the button band and 5 dc in the first stitch of the cardigan bottom. At the end do the last shell in the last stitch of the cardigan and sc at the end of the button band.
— Adding a ruffle Edging :
Info :
You could also add a ruffle edging by completing the cardigan and button bands as normal.
Info :
Then join yarn to the bottom right of the cardigan, ch1, dc in the same, 3 dc in each stitch to the last then dc in the last. Fasten off and sew in the ends.
